橇装式液化天然气加气站泄放气体处理及其加热器计算  

Operation of Skid Mounted Liquefied Natural Gas Filling Station Escape Air Gas and Calculation of Escape Air Gas Heater

摘  要:液化天然气在储存和运输过程中会产生一定量的泄放气体。对橇装式液化天然气加气站泄放气体的两种处理方法进行了简单介绍。通过比较后得知,泄放气体经过斯特林制冷机再液化后可实现二次利用,也能体现节能减排的要求,同时从不同工况下最大安全泄放量,加热器换热面积和长度,星型翅片管排列方式等方面对泄放气体加热器的设计进行了介绍。During the process of liquefied natural gas(LNG)storage and transportation, escape air gas (EAG) will be released. Two treating methods of EAG from skid-mounted LNG fueling station were introduced, and comparison of the two methods shows that EAG reutilization can be achieved through the Stirling refrigerator re-liquefaction technology and further energy conservation and emission reduction can be obtained. Simultaneously, EAG heater design calculation method covering the maximum safety relief amount, heat exchange area and length of LNG heater and arranging mode of star type fin pipe etc. was introduced.
